Anna Spencer begins by stating her purpose in writing this manuscript. "This book is based upon three theses--namely, first, that the monogamic, private, family is a priceless inheritance from the past and should be preserved; second, that in order to preserve it many of its inherited customs and mechanisms must be modified to suit new social demands; and third, that present day experimentation and idealistic effort already indicate certain tendencies of change in the family order which promise needed adjustment to ends of highest social value." The book deals with the personal and ethical decisions facing couples. The roles of parents and grandparents are discussed in separate chapters.
